Wiki: Artifact signing — Torvane pipeline. Note the known flaky DNS issue: the signing service occasionally fails to resolve the internal CA host, causing spurious verification timeouts. Retry once; if it fails twice, restart the resolver sidecar. Do not skip verification to "unblock" a build — ever. All artifacts must be signed before promotion to staging. New contractors: add the resolver workaround to your local config first, then verify against the active signing key, reproduced below.

deploy key for kagup-bawig: bky9_ZMq28eTw9

## Add adaptive log sampling to Relaywick ingest

The Relaywick ingest service emits roughly 40k debug lines per minute during peak, which has been drowning out actionable errors in the Pondglass dashboards. This PR adds per-level sampling with a token bucket: errors are never sampled, warnings lightly, debug aggressively. Sampling decisions are tagged so dropped-line counts remain visible. No behavior change to request handling. If noise returns during an incident, the constants below can be raised at runtime via the admin endpoint.

constants for yaduf-fahag:
BUDGETS = {
    "kelix": 528,
    "briwyn": 734,
}

Quick heads-up on Pinwheel UI versioning: we cut a minor release every sprint, and anything touching component props needs a changeset file in the PR. No changeset, no merge — the bot will nag you. Majors are rare and go through the design council first. The full policy, with examples of what counts as breaking, lives on the internal page below.

wiki page, bahip-yahip: https://grafana.qirvanlabs.corp/browse/display/projects/cc3a1b9dbfc9

# Pagination config — Lanternfish Public API
#
# Welcome aboard. All list endpoints are cursor-paginated; offset params
# were removed in v3. PAGE_SIZE_DEFAULT=25 and PAGE_SIZE_MAX=100 are hard
# caps enforced at the gateway, not per-route. Cursors are opaque — never
# parse them client-side or in tests. Raising PAGE_SIZE_MAX needs a perf
# review first. Cursors are signed before leaving the service, and the
# signing secret is set on the line directly below.

vault entry, yagef-bahop: COURIER_KEY29=5cc62eb51255862256337c33c5be9